Cardboard Heroes
Contents
Denis Loubet designed a set of miniatures called Cardboard Heroes (1980), a set of 40 full-color 25mm cardboard figures for use in fantasy roleplaying games, published by Steve Jackson Games (SJG).[1]:102
Cardboard Heroes is a set of multi-colored 25mm fantasy figured printed on hard cardboard stock.[2]
Reception
Martin Feldman reviewed Cardboard Heroes in The Space Gamer No. 38.[2] Feldman commented that "they are beautiful, they are inexpensive, and if you like them and have no objection to cardboard, they are certainly worthwhile."[2]
